Gyokeres misses training as Arsenal gear up for Prague trip

PL News Monday 3 November 2025 - 11:59

Arsenal look set to be without Viktor Gyokeres for tomorrow’s clash with Slavia Prague after the Sweden international missed today’s training session.

The striker picked up a muscle problem during Saturday’s 2–0 win over Burnley and was forced off at half-time. Having produced arguably his best 45 minutes in an Arsenal shirt, including the opener, it’s a frustrating setback for Mikel Arteta.

We’ll likely get an update when the manager faces the media in Prague this evening, but Gyokeres could also be a doubt for Saturday’s trip to Sunderland.

With Gabriel Martinelli still sidelined and long-term absentees Kai Havertz and Gabriel Jesus continuing their recovery from knee injuries, Arsenal may again turn to makeshift striker Mikel Merino. Teenager Andre Harriman-Annous, who made his senior debut in the Carabao Cup win over Brighton, is another option.

We’re not sure what’s going on with goalkeeper Kepa Arrizabalaga, but he missed today’s session too.

In more positive news, Martin Zubimendi, who also went off early at Turf Moor, did train today. However, the Spaniard is suspended for tomorrow’s match after picking up bookings in each of the first three Champions League fixtures. Christian Nørgaard is expected to partner Declan Rice in midfield.
